Carlsberg's Unique Surprise for Taxi Drivers During UEFA Nations League Finals™ 2025
In a remarkable move to celebrate football fans, Carlsberg has orchestrated a surprise event for taxi drivers during the UEFA Nations League™ 2025 Finals. The beer brand, known for its association with football, found a creative way to honor those who often miss out on important matches due to work commitments.
A recent study revealed that an overwhelming 90% of taxi drivers consider themselves football enthusiasts, yet a staggering 91% choose to work during major sporting events rather than enjoy the game. Many of these drivers, pivotal to the nightlife economy, sacrifice their enjoyment, translating into a loss of over £200 in income for a missed match. To give back to these dedicated drivers, Carlsberg orchestrated an unforgettable evening.
Arriving for what they believed to be a standard fare, taxi drivers were surprised to discover they were brought to a specially designed venue to watch the semifinal match between Germany and Portugal. The location, dubbed "The Fare Game," turned out to be a football fan's paradise, featuring a giant screen for the match, complete with free Carlsberg 0.0 beer, delectable snacks, and the chance to cheer alongside fellow taxi drivers.
The Importance of Taxi Drivers in Sports Events
As the official beer sponsor for the UEFA Men's National Football Team, Carlsberg aims to provide wider access to the excitement of football. The brand recognizes that taxi drivers are not just service providers but vital contributors to the atmosphere of sporting events, ensuring fans have safe transportation to and from matches.
Carlsberg's initiative stems from their findings that nearly two-thirds of taxi drivers frequently miss significant matches due to work obligations. Financial pressures contribute significantly to this dilemma, with 86% of drivers feeling they cannot afford to take time off work. Consequently, many resort to working during crucial matches, even as 58% admit to feeling less passionate about football when they miss live events.
A Night to Remember
On the night of the big match, taxi drivers arrived at The Fare Game only to find a lively gathering awaiting them. Carlsberg had transformed the ordinary experience of a taxi fare into a festive occasion filled with camaraderie among fellow football lovers. The event highlighted the meaningful interactions and shared experiences that sporting events bring, allowing drivers to indulge in the thrill of the game without financial worries.
Lynsey Woods, Global Brand Director of Carlsberg, commented, “Carlsberg is committed to giving everyone access to the best of football. Through our partnership with UEFA, we’ve been able to create an unforgettable experience for some of the biggest fans—taxi drivers. Recognizing their dedication often means missing important games, we've aimed to craft this unique experience to help them connect with their passion.”
Additionally, a documentary was produced to capture the emotional experiences of these taxi drivers and the significance of shared moments during such events. The footage emphasizes the sacrifices made by drivers and the joy they find in being part of the football community.
As part of Carlsberg's continuous efforts to engage with football fans, they plan to offer similar opportunities in the future. The campaign not only shines a light on the joy of watching football but also underlines the essential role taxi drivers play in this cultural phenomenon.
